NEW YORK, Nov. 11 (TNSRes) -- The New York University School of Law issued the following news:
On September 21, with the final stretch of the 2020 presidential election in full swing, Professor of Practice and Distinguished Scholar in Residence (on leave) Bob Bauer, former White House counsel to President Barack Obama, and Professor Jack Goldsmith of Harvard Law School engaged in a virtual discussion of their new book, After Trump: Reconstructing the Presidency.
